PAST TENSE  El Pretérito

El Pretérito:  is a past tense (“-ed”)  talks about what happened  Describes a completed past action

1. REGULAR VERBS

Verbs ending in - AR  Pretérito endings for - ar verbs are: - é - amos - aste - asteis - ó - aron

Pretérito endings for –ER / -IR verbs are: - í - imos - iste - isteis - ió - ieron

-CAR  If a verb ends in –CAR, we still use the regular –AR ending, but the stem will change in the YO form Drop the –car and add -qué  Practicar  Yo practiqué

- GAR  Drop the –gar and add gué  JUGAR  Yo jugué - ZAR Drop the –zar and add -cé  ALMORZAR  Yo almorcé

For verbs that end in a vowel after you drop the temination ER, IR.: aer – caer – to fall eer – leer = to read; creer = to think / believe oir = to hear uir – to flee - huir The third person singular form (él, ella, usted) uses the ending yó (rather than ió).

The third person plural (ellos, ellas, ustedes) uses the ending yeron (rather than ieron). The remaining forms gain a written accent over the letter “i”.

For example: leer- to read Yo leí Tú leíste Él, Ella, Ud.leyó Nosotros leímos Vosotros leísteis Ellos, Ellas, Uds.leyeron

Verbs that end in -uir change in the same way, but the written accent over the letter "i" only occurs in the yo form. For example: construir- to construct Yo construí Tú construiste Él, Ella, Ustedconstruyó Nosotros construimos Vosotrosconstruisteis Ellos, Ellas, Ustedesconstruyeron

You will need to know the following Spelling-Change Verbs: caer (to fall) creer (to think/believe) leer (to read) oír (to hear) construir(to construct) incluir(to include) influir(to influence)

The only verbs that have a stem change in the preterite tense are those which meet the following three requirements: 1. The infinitive of the verb ends in –ir. 2. The verb was a stem-changing verb in the present tense. 3. It does NOT fall into one of the other categories of verbs in preterite: regular, car/gar/zar, completely irregular, * -ar and –er verbs that changed stems in the present tense do NOT change stems in the preterite- they are conjugated like all other regular preterite verbs

In preterite, there are two types of stem changes : 1. If the stem contains an e, it changes to an i ( E to I ) sentir > sintió 2. If the stem contains an o, it changes to a u ( O to U ) dormir > durmió

In preterite, the stem only changes in two forms: 1. Third Person Singular ( él, ella, usted) 2. Third Person Plural (ellos, ellas, ustedes)

Some examples: E to I REPETIR - (to repeat) O to U DORMIR- (to sleep) yorepetídormí túrepetistedormiste él, ella, ustedrepitiódurmió Nosotrosrepetimosdormimos vosotrosrepetisteisdormisteis ellos, ellas, ustedes repitierondurmieron

You will need to know the following E to I verbs: Competir- to competeRequerir- to require, to need Conseguir- to get, to obtainSeguir- to follow, to continue Divertirse- to have fun, to enjoy oneselfSentirse- to feel Pedir- to request, to ask forServir- to serve Preferir- to preferVestirse- to dress oneself Repetir- to repeat You will need to know the following O to U verbs: Dormir- to sleepMorir- to die

Verbs whose stem change in: V stems  Andar  stem: anduv-  Estar  stem: estuv-  Tener  stem: tuv- U stems  Poder  stem: pud-  Saber  stem: sup-  Poner  stem: pus -

J stems:  Decir  stem: Dij –  Traer  stem: traj-  Atraer  stem: atraj –  Traducir  stem: traduj-  Producir  stem: produj-  Conducir  stem: conduj- I stems:  Querer  stem: Quis-  Venir  stem: Vin-

For the “VUI” you need to add the following endings after changing the stem - e - imos - iste - isteis - o - ieron

If the stem ends in “J” you need to add the following endings after changing the stem - e - imos - iste - isteis - o - eron

SER / IR fuifuimos fuistefuisteis fuefueron

HACER hicehicimos hicistehicisteis hizohicieron

VER vivimos vistevisteis viovieron

DAR didimos distedisteis diodieron
